😎

完全無料でマインクラフト公開サーバーを作る--PaperMC

2025/02/03に公開

paper mc ダウンロード & フォルダに移動

Bungeecordなど他のサーバーについては需要があれば追記します

https://agepote.jp/mcserver/official-server

この辺を参考に

paper MC ダウンロード

https://papermc.io/

今回はホームディレクトリにminecraftserverファイルを作成し、
その中にマインクラフトサーバーデーター (Paper MC) を保存した


新規作成

任意の名前に変更 (今回はminecraftserver)

その中に Paper MC を

Java インストール

terminal
java --version

javaがインストールされているか確認する

入っていないのなら

terminal
sudo apt install openjdk-21-jre-headless

でインストールする

今回は 1.20 を使うので、java 21 をインストールした

使うJavaはマインクラフトのバージョンによって異なるので

使おうとしているマインクラフトサーバーに必要なJavaをインストールする

参考
https://agepote.jp/mcserver/pluginserver#index_id9

起動

terminal
ls
#minecraftserverがあることを確認
Desktop  snap  ダウンロード  ビデオ 公開
minecraftserver  テンプレート  ピクチャ  ドキュメント  ミュージック

cd minecraftserver

#起動
#paper-1.20.6-151.jarはダウンロードしたjarファイルの名前に変更

java -jar paper-1.20.6-151.jar

eulaに同意

エラーが出て途中で止まると思うのでeulaを編集する

eulaに同意

eula.txt
#By changing the setting below to TRUE you are indicating your agreement to our EULA (https://aka.ms/MinecraftEULA).
#Wed Jan 22 13:41:59 JST 2025
eula=false

から

eula.txt
#By changing the setting below to TRUE you are indicating your agreement to our EULA (https://aka.ms/MinecraftEULA).
#Wed Jan 22 13:41:59 JST 2025
eula=true

もう一度起動&停止

さっきのコマンド

terminal
cd
ls
#minecraftserverがあることを確認
Desktop  snap  ダウンロード  ビデオ 公開
minecraftserver  テンプレート  ピクチャ  ドキュメント  ミュージック

cd minecraftserver

#起動
#paper-1.20.6-151.jarはダウンロードしたjarファイルの名前に変更

java -jar paper-1.20.6-151.jar

をもう一度実行

terminal

[4:44:44 INFO]: [Skript] Finished loading.
[4:44:44 INFO]: Done (44.666s)! For help, type "help"
[4:44:44 INFO]: Timings Reset
> 

などが最後に出ていれば成功

stop と打ってサーバーを止めておく

terminal

[4:44:44 INFO]: [Skript] Finished loading.
[4:44:44 INFO]: Done (44.666s)! For help, type "help"
[4:44:44 INFO]: Timings Reset
> stop

Discussion